Power Output and Efficiency

The VUOHOEG power supply offers a total output of 27W, which is suitable for Raspberry Pi devices and similar low-power electronics. In contrast, the GameMax 600W Rampage delivers a much more substantial output of 600W, making it ideal for high-performance systems requiring more power. Furthermore, the Rampage boasts an 80 Plus Bronze certification, achieving an efficiency rate of up to 88% at a 50% load, which is particularly beneficial for users looking to maximise their system’s performance while minimising energy consumption. This stark difference in power capabilities clearly delineates the target markets for each product.

Features and Technology

The VUOHOEG power supply is equipped with Power Delivery technology, allowing for fast and efficient charging of compatible devices. It also includes multiple output voltage options—5V for 5A, 9V for 3A, 12V for 2.25A, and 15V for 1.8A—providing flexibility for various devices. In comparison, the GameMax Rampage comes with features like a Japanese TK main capacitor for enhanced reliability, an ultra-silent 14cm cooling fan, and flat black cables for improved aesthetics and airflow management. While both power supplies offer unique features, the Rampage is built to support high-performance computing, making it more suitable for gamers and PC enthusiasts.

Design and Build Quality

The VUOHOEG power supply is designed with safety in mind, integrating built-in protections against over-current, over-voltage, and short circuits to safeguard connected devices. This focus on safety is crucial for users powering sensitive electronics like the Raspberry Pi. Conversely, the GameMax Rampage is built using high-quality components typically found in top-tier brands, ensuring both performance and longevity. Its design includes features such as flat black cables that not only enhance aesthetic appeal but also improve cable management within a PC case. The superior build quality of the Rampage is geared towards delivering reliable performance under demanding conditions.
